Gorgeous afternoon and a sparse (but hopefully enthusiastic crowd, observe U.S. Soccer officials) for this afternoon's game in Carson.

Turns out goalkeeper Tim Howard hurt his lower back during practice Friday, which is why Chivas USA goalkeeper Brad Guzan earns his eighth cap.

The rest of the starting line-up for the U.S.: at full back are Steve Cherundolo and Heath Pierce, while Oguchi Onyewu and Carlos Bocanegra are in the middle.

In midfield, it's Pablo Mastroeni, Landon Donovan, Michael Bradley and DaMarcus Beasley.

Up front are Brian Ching and Clint Dempsey.

Coach Bob Bradley has thankfully left the misfiring Eddie Johnson on the bench alongside Freddy Adu.

The Barbados team is littered with the likes of midfielder Jonathan Forte (Scunthorpe United) and Jonathon Nurse (Dagenham & Redbridge) from the lower divisions in England.

The man to keep your eye on for Barbados: playmaker and captain Norman Forde.

Landon Donovan is being honored before the game after collecting his century of caps.

The game is on ESPN2.

Sportswriter Nick Green has written the 100 Percent Soccer column since 2005 for the Daily News, Daily Breeze and other Los Angeles area newspapers. The blog of the same name began in 2007. A native of England, he began writing about soccer in the mid-1980s and in 2000 permanently exchanged a seat in the stands for one in the press box. He lives six miles from Carson's Home Depot Center, home of the Los Angeles Galaxy, Chivas USA and the training headquarters for U.S. Soccer and is married to a long-suffering soccer widow.
